💡 How to Approach Collaboration with Danish Influencers
When reaching out, be clear about your goals—whether it’s brand awareness, lead generation, or product launches. Danish influencers appreciate transparency and professionalism. Offer them value, like exclusive access, sponsorships, or co-creating content that aligns with their niche.
Payment methods are straightforward: bank transfers, PayPal, or direct invoicing work smoothly. Keep in mind, the Danish market is quite legal and data-sensitive, so ensure your collaboration complies with GDPR and other local regulations.

❗ Risks & Things to Watch Out For
Not every influencer is a good fit. Watch out for fake followers or engagement, which can be common. Always vet their audience and past collaborations. Also, ensure your contract clearly states deliverables, timelines, and payment terms to avoid misunderstandings.

How much does it cost to collaborate with Danish LinkedIn influencers?
Pricing varies based on follower count, engagement rate, and content type. Micro-influencers (under 50k followers) might charge around $500-$2000 per post, while top-tier influencers can go upwards of $10,000.
